Original Description
The fiery drama of Torero by Eugenio Lucas Velázquez crackles with romantic rebellion—a bravura display of swirling brushwork and stormy contrasts. Painted in mid-19th century Spain, this bullfighting scene channels Goya’s raw energy through Velázquez’s own proto-Expressionist lens, where earth-toned chaos meets flashes of crimson cape. As a key figure bridging Goya’s Black Paintings and modernismo, Velázquez distilled Spain’s cultural tensions into gestural bravado—his toreros aren’t just subjects but symbols of mortal struggle. The painting’s diagonal energy and rough impasto place it among Romanticism’s most visceral heirs, yet its rejection of academic polish foreshadows Sargent’s later brushwork. Today, it hangs as a masterclass in emotional intensity, its unrestrained strokes whispering of tobacco-stained tertulias where art clashed with tradition.
